Note

Reprint of the 1842 ed. of The principles of phrenology and physiology applied to man's social relations, by L. N. Fowler, published by L. N. and O. S. Fowler, New York; and of the 1889 ed. of Amativeness: embracing the evils and remedies of excessive and perverted sexuality, including warning and advice to the married and the single, by O. S. Fowler, published by Fowler and Wells, New York
